Output 18491750588602487ec689a210cc765e9dc32d3bbf15193a34069cab0caae5b8:2

value
27000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 662abbc6ae446765c405989e38a2b0b924e5e99fe265d98b28a37b7c3fe2d9ac
address
bc1pvc4th34wg3nkt3q9nz0r3g4shyjwt6vlufjanzeg5dahc0lzmxkqd334lu
transaction
18491750588602487ec689a210cc765e9dc32d3bbf15193a34069cab0caae5b8
spent
true